Abstract
Order statistics from heterogeneous samples have been extensively studied in the literature. However, most of the work focused on the effect of heterogeneity on the magnitude or dispersion of order statistics. In this paper, we study the skewness of order statistics from heterogeneous samples according to star ordering. The main results extend the corresponding results in Kochar and Xu (J. Appl. Probab. 46:342–352, 2009; J. Appl. Probab. 48:271–284, 2011). Examples and applications are highlighted as well.
